Men and women:

· Lubricant – Yes, that’s what I said, lubricant. If you use lubricant, just make sure that your brand isn’t unpleasant for sperm. Raising your fertility could be as easy as choosing another brand!

· Drugs – Your fertility might be negatively affected by a large number of substances including alcohol, recreational drugs, prescription medication, over-the-counter medication, tobacco and caffeine.

· Stress – You must be aware of when you’re ovulating to plan intercourse correctly, but if your cycle is mixed up due to tension that could make things a little more difficult.

· Timing – Timing may be the answer! Try to determine when the lady is ovulating and you’ll vastly improve your chances of conceiving!

· Weight – For guys, being obese won’t help; and for the ladies being obese or too skinny can damage your ability to get pregnant.

· Hormones – Nonstandard hormone quantities (too much or too little) could cause conditions like PCOS (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ome).

· Scarring – Previous abdominal surgery might result in scarring which could compromise fertility. Various infections can also cause scarring and fibroids can have the same result as scars.

· Position – Unless you’re orbiting the earth having intercourse while standing is unhelpful as the poor lads have to swim against gravity. Give the man a chance to be on top.

· Illnesses – STDs and other illnesses can impact your fertility negatively so have those seen to.

· Organs etc. – Essentially this is a ‘hardware’ problem where one or other cavity, tube or appendage isn’t working properly. For the guys this may include problems such as erectile dysfunction, for the ladies it may include conditions such as fibroids or endometriosis.

· Immune system issues – Sometimes the woman’s system is unreceptive to sperm and regards them as dangerous trespassers. Before you get stuck-up, the man’s system sometimes destroys his own sperm too!

Girls only:

· Age – After 35 the quality and [number] of your eggs goes down quite rapidly.

· Abnormal cervical mucus – To be able to conceive the mucus produced by the cervix must be the right consistency and there must be enough of it.

· Premature menopause – This is where the body stops releasing eggs prior to 40 and could be caused by eating disorders or too much exercise.

Men only:

· Sperm – Who knew the tiny chaps could cause such a huge problem? If there aren’t sufficient sperm or they aren’t sturdy enough or able to move well then obviously fertility will be compromised.

· Prostate infections – May also bring about infertility.

· Testes – If the testes are not completely developed, if they haven’t dropped, or if they have been harmed then you could have problems with infertility.

· Variococele – Sperm die of overheating when the veins in the scrotum are too large.

· Retrograde ejaculation – This is where the sperm go into the bladder rather than out the usual channel.

· Illnesses – Male infertility could also be caused by illnesses like kidney disease, mumps or cystic fibrosis.

· Environmental pollutants – Toxins like pesticides and chemicals released by plastic that is degrading could harm sperm count and condition.

· Tight Undies – Close-fitting undies can lower your sperm count ‘cos the sperm get too hot.
